Denver to Add 200 More EVs to City Fleet by 2020

By Tim Healey The city of Denver is planning to add 200 more EVs to its fleet by the year 2020.
According to The Denver Post, the plan will save the city an estimated $800,000 over the next 10 years, as well as cutting 2,300 metric tons of emissions over the lifetimes of the vehicles.
Right now, Denver has just three EVs in its fleet. Starting in 2018, the city will start replacing out-of-service cars with the EVs.
